Output 8cb7ac33c05b99f683157767a3e0441d239acccb0222f4ef4ea958ce04d305cb:18

value
8972469
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ed89ae96e7e9e33f2bee235661a45ebc86b35701 OP_EQUAL
address
3PM11KWZADMxSHdbBD28DASMYNtTfKheDF
transaction
8cb7ac33c05b99f683157767a3e0441d239acccb0222f4ef4ea958ce04d305cb
spent
true